Norwich City Football Development is seeking an organised and proactive Operations Assistant to support the day-to-day running of our football development programmes across five counties. This is a varied, operational role supporting coordinators, coaches, parents, and facilities. The successful candidate will play a key role in administration, recruitment support, safeguarding administration, and programme delivery, helping ensure our centres are safely staffed, well organised, and operating smoothly.
Responsibilities- Provide day-to-day and reactive administrative support across programmes
- Manage correspondence with parents, facilities, and coaching staff
- Support payroll processes, timesheets, and staff records
- Maintain accurate operational databases and documentation
- Support coordinators to ensure centres are fully staffed
- Assist with player and coach recruitment processes
- Support scheduling, staff cover, and workforce coordination
- Assist with safeguarding administration in line with FA and club procedures
- Support record-keeping related to DBS checks, qualifications, and compliance
- Act as an initial point of contact for safeguarding queries, escalating appropriately
- Support coordinators with safeguarding processes and documentation
- Act as a key parent liaison, managing enquiries and communication
- Assist coordinators with workload management and organisation
- Support the planning and delivery of Holiday football camps, UK and overseas tours, Football tournaments and events
- Assist with facility bookings and relationships
- Support event logistics and programme delivery across multiple counties
Key Traits
- Highly organised with excellent attention to detail
- Confident and professional communicator
- Able to handle sensitive information appropriately
- Proactive, reliable, and comfortable working to deadlines
- Passionate about safe, positive environments for young people
- Experience in administration, operations, or sport
- Experience supporting safeguarding or compliance processes
- Knowledge of grassroots or academy football environments
